    2x12 Half-Back

    Doug the older Mesa 4x12’s had the “Boogie” logo plate. The newer had the “Mesa Boogie” logo plate. If memory serves me correct the “Boogie” logo plates were screwed on like the one in your pic. The “Mesa Boogie” logo plates were glued on. I’ve owned both the older and newer 4x12’s with their...

    2x12 Half-Back

    Fwiw the indicator of an older vs newer metal grille half back cab is the handle. Earlier cabs had a handle that was sort of rectangular albeit with rounded edges. The handle was silver and black in color and had a “Mesa” label on it. The newer cabs had the all black round handle (which were way...

    Help ID of MK II ?

    If you have a mirror on an extension like an auto mechanic uses….. put it under the larger transformer and see what the numbers on the bottom say. If you see a 105 in there it’s an original IIC+. If you see a 100 it’s a IIC that was upgraded to a C+ If you take off the back panel you could...
